#28900d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#28900d is composed of 15.7% red, 56.5%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 91% yellow and 43.5% black. It has a hue angle of 107.6 degrees, a saturation of 83.4% and a lightness of 30.8%. #28900d color hex could be obtained by blending #50ff1a with #002100.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#28900d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#28900d has RGB values of R:40, G:144,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0.72, M:0, Y:0.91,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 2658317.
